Table to Table link

Hi, I want to know if you can link AutoCad tables to other Autocad tables on different layouts. Say I have ten sheets, each with a table for quantities of pipe length, and one sheet with a total of all quantities. Can I link cells from each separate layout sheet to the main table sheet, so that I can add them all for project totals?

Okay, if anyone cares, I found a way to do it. I had all my tables in paperspace, and was trying to figure out a way to link the cells in these tables from layout to layout in paperspace. I just put the tables in model space, where they can be linked between them, and then shown in a viewport in the layout. I'm still curious if you can do it between layouts, but I guess it really doesn't matter.
